HiSilicon Kirin 920
► remove from comparisonThe HiSilicon Kirin 920 is an ARM-based octa-core SoC (system-on-a-chip) for smartphones and tablets. It was launched in the second half of 2014 alongside and features four Cortex-A15 cores clocked at up to 1.7 GHz. Furthermore, there are four additional Cortex-A7 cores to save power, an ARM Mali-T628 MP4 GPU and a 2x 32 bit LPDDR3 memory controller. The integrated LTE Cat. 6 modem provides download speeds of up to 300 Mbps.
Qualcomm Snapdragon 450

The Qualcomm Snapdragon 450 (SD450) is a lower mainstream SoC for (Android based) smartphones and tablets. It features eight ARM Cortex-A53 cores at up to 1.8 GHz and is already manufactured in the power efficient 14nm process. The integrated X9 LTE modem supports Cat. 7 with maximum transfer rates of 300 Mbps (downstream) and 150 Mbps (upstream). The SoC also includes an Adreno 506 GPU with support for Vulkan and OpenGL ES 3.1. WiFi 802.11ac (1x1, max 364 Mbps) and Bluetooth 4.1 are supported as well. The memory controller supports LPDDR3 (single channel) and the integrated video engine supports H.264 (encode and decode) and HEVC (only decode) in 1080p.
